A Piece of Advice to Penny Auction Startups

Many penny auction sites have been not only been using Swoopo clone software they also copy Swoopo’s terms & conditions and link to Swoopo’s acceptable use policy. Others even go as far as to copy  Swoopo’s About Us page verbatim and change Swoopo to their company name.  Some even call their company a corporation when there is no corporation registered in their said state to their “incorporated” name.

Also, something  needs to be done about the $/hour  fines if a customer complains to PayPal,  will this really stand in court? And is there a valid reason that a user has made complaints?

Here’s from a new penny auction’s actual terms and conditions, this has been replicated by many sites:

“If a Member for any reason disputes any charge from PayPal or PennyAuctionSiteNameHere.com the Member will be deemed in breach of this contract and will be subject to fines of $500 per hour that the amount is disputed with PayPal and the complaint is live up to a maximum of $5000.00.  The $500 per hour starts the minute the dispute is filed and continues until the breach is fixed.  The amount of the fine becomes due immediately and will be turned over to a collection agency if not paid within 10 day.”

We receive many E-mails from penny auction start-ups requesting our advice. We thought we should tell you that if you are starting a penny auction to please first consult a lawyer and draft up your own terms & conditions.

Also, please if you say you are a LLC or a corporation make sure you are one, sure the words Penny Auction Site Name Here, Inc. sound good on paper but it’s not legal and binding if you have not taken the necessary legal steps to become one.

With that said, if you would like to know what penny auction users want check out our forum, you will find that penny auction watch members, and all penny auction watch users for that matter, have a  zero bot tolerance. Do your homework, plan your new entertainment shopping business out like you would any other business and most of all be honest!
